Victorian Pair Of Silver Pill Boxes
Description
Victorian Pair Of Silver Pill BoxesThis charming pair of antique Victorian pill boxes, crafted in sterling silver, features a delightful heart shape. These miniature treasures were assayed in Chester in 1897 and bear the mark of the renowned silversmiths, James Deakin & Sons. Perfect for keeping tiny mementos or, as originally intended, pills, they add a touch of romantic history to any collection. Specification Metal Type: Silver Hallmark: Chester 1897 Maker: James Deakin & Sons Age
